ZKX's LAB

如何调试vim脚本 vim命令写脚本

2021-03-26知识6

怎样学习 Vim 脚本编程 1、学习vim的使用方法,vim作为编辑器之神,最为出色的莫过于各种便利的快捷键,而学习vim等价于学习这些快捷键,以下是我实际使用中经常使用的。模式:i/s进入insert模式,此模式下可以像notepad一样使用esc进入命令模式v/V进入visual模式复制粘贴:命令模式下yy复制一行,yny复制n行n,m y复制第n到m行命令模式下p粘贴剪切:命令模式下c剪切一行移动n,m mo r 剪切第n到m行到r行附上vim的配置文件:setlocal noswapfileset bufhidden=hideset nocompatiblesyntax oncolorscheme eveningset numberset cursorlineset rulerset shiftwidth=4set softtabstop=4set tabstop=4set nobackupset autochdirfiletype plugin indent onset backupcopy=yesset ignorecase smartcaseset incsearchset hlsearchset noerrorbellsset novisualbellset t_vb=set showmatchset matchtime=2set magicset hiddenset smartindentset backspace=indent,eol,startset cmdheight=1set laststatus=2set statusline=\\%[%1*%M%*%n%R%H]%\\%y\\%0(%{&fileformat}\\%{&encoding}\\ Ln\\%l,\\ Col\\%c/L%)set foldenableset foldmethod=syntaxset 。

如何调试vim脚本 vim命令写脚本

我准备写自己的vim脚本了,第一个问题是: 用source命令: 我在vim里写了代码,不知道怎样去运行它。把它放在plugin目录下,只是文件被打开的时候,或者重新启动vim的时候脚本才会被加载,不方便呃。。

编写一个简单的linuxshell脚本,hell脚本和widow平台上的at批处理是一样的,简化用户处理重复动作的操作,hell脚本由hell命令组成。

如何让vim写shell脚本自动缩进 1.你的vim版本不能太抄老,而袭且不能是简化的vi。(bai关于这点,很多系统上root用户du的默认vi其实zhi是/bin/vi,只dao有基本功能,需要自己加个alias指向vim)2.你的脚本文件名必须是vim能认识的脚本后缀,比如说script.sh3.你脚本的头行要有解释器说明,如#。bin/bash,有时需要加上这行后保存再打开就可以缩进了。4.你的vimrc里有自动缩进设置,如set ai,set ci,set cin,set si等,手工输入某个缩进命令也行。5.当前不能是paste状态。可以手工:set nopaste基本上就这些吧,如果这样还不能缩进。那我也没办法了。

#vim命令写脚本

随机阅读

qrcode
访问手机版